首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

为什么不能在WebComponent元素上设置大小

WebComponent元素是一种用于创建可重用的自定义HTML元素的技术。它允许开发人员将自定义的功能封装在一个独立的组件中,并在多个项目中重复使用。

在WebComponent元素上设置大小是不推荐的,因为WebComponent的设计目的是为了提供一种封装和隔离的机制,使其能够在不同的上下文中使用,而不受外部样式和布局的影响。因此,WebComponent应该是自包含的,不应该依赖于外部样式或布局。

设置大小通常是通过CSS样式来实现的,但是在WebComponent中,应该避免直接在组件内部设置大小。相反,应该使用组件的属性或者插槽来控制组件的大小和布局。这样可以使组件更加灵活和可复用。

如果需要在WebComponent元素上设置大小,可以考虑以下几种方法:

  1. 使用CSS变量:可以在WebComponent的样式中定义一个CSS变量,然后在使用组件的地方通过设置CSS变量的值来控制组件的大小。
  2. 使用组件属性:可以在WebComponent中定义一个属性,用于接收外部传入的大小值。然后在组件内部根据属性值来设置组件的大小。
  3. 使用插槽:可以在WebComponent中定义一个插槽,将组件的内容放置在插槽中,并使用CSS样式来控制插槽的大小。

总之,为了保持WebComponent的封装性和可复用性,不推荐直接在WebComponent元素上设置大小。应该通过组件的属性、插槽或者CSS变量来控制组件的大小和布局。这样可以使组件更加灵活,并且能够在不同的上下文中使用。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券